More About KEC Durg

Krishna Engineering College (KEC), Durg Chhattisgarh, is widely recognized for its commitment to engineering and management education since its establishment in 2009. Affiliated with Chhattisgarh Swami Vivekananda Technical University (CSVTU), Bhilai, and approved by AICTE, New Delhi, KEC operates as a prominent private institution dedicated to fostering skilled professionals. The college is strategically located near Chawani, Bypass Road, Durg, encompassing a 20-acre campus designed for a conducive learning environment.

KEC Durg offers a comprehensive range of academic programs, including eight specialized Bachelor of Technology (B.Tech) courses, a Master of Business Administration (MBA), a Master of Computer Applications (MCA), and five Polytechnic Diploma programs, providing diverse educational pathways. The institution houses nine distinct departments, ensuring specialized instruction for its approximately 2500 enrolled students. Admissions to its engineering programs are primarily based on scores from national and state-level entrance examinations such as JEE Main and CG PET.

The college prides itself on a robust academic framework, supported by a dedicated team of about 150 faculty members, contributing to an approximate faculty-to-student ratio of 1:17. This emphasis on individual attention underscores KEC''s commitment to quality education. Furthermore, Krishna Engineering College has earned significant recognition, including a NAAC B+ Grade, reflecting its adherence to high standards of educational quality and institutional excellence.

Beyond academics, KEC focuses on holistic student development, offering a vibrant campus life and essential resources for comprehensive growth. The institution also emphasizes career outcomes, demonstrated by its commendable placement records. For the 2022-23 academic year, KEC reported a highest placement package of 8.5 LPA and a median package of 4.5 LPA. The college continually strives to integrate industry-relevant skills and foster innovation, ensuring its graduates are well-equipped to meet the demands of the global workforce.
